• 欢迎来到八本那年博客,很高兴可以在对的年纪遇见对的你!
  • 因主题导致QQ登录的小伙伴在评论中显示默认头像,请去个人中心重新上传头像即可。

最新发布 第2页

八本那年我们一直都在

代码笔记

微信小程序封装request请求

微信小程序封装request请求
最近在做小程序项目,就想封装一个便于管理的接口地址的请求,百度了很久,发现很多前辈提供的轮子都不适合我。 所以自己来造了这个轮子,只需要在文件中声明请求方式和请求地址即可,在后期管理接口和使用起来会非常方便。 1、创建api.js文件,封装wx.request请求 // import apiList from './apiList' // 使用import引 ... 阅读全文 »

barben 5个月前 (04-22) 235浏览 0评论 2个赞

代码笔记

白话理解微信小程序的生命周期

白话理解微信小程序的生命周期
微信小程序的生命周期分为:应用生命周期(App)和页面生命周期(Page)。 一、小程序生命周期 小程序应用的生命周期函数在 app.js 文件中调用。 App() 函数用来注册小程序,接收一个对象作为参数,该对象指定小程序的生命周期回调。 小程序生命周期的调用顺序:onLaunch(小程序初始化完成时,且全局只触发一次) > onShow(小程序启 ... 阅读全文 »

barben 5个月前 (04-14) 191浏览 0评论 2个赞

生活点滴

CSS网页置灰效果

CSS网页置灰效果
为深切哀悼在抗击新冠肺炎疫情斗争中的牺牲烈士和逝世同胞,八本那年博客于2020年4月4日当天将网站全局置灰。 向英雄致敬,向逝者致哀。愿逝者安息,愿生者奋发,愿祖国昌盛。 html{ filter: grayscale(100%); -webkit-filter: grayscale(100%); -moz-filter: g ... 阅读全文 »

barben 6个月前 (04-03) 234浏览 0评论 4个赞

代码笔记

ES6使用Set实现数组去重

ES6使用Set实现数组去重
继,在《理解ES6中的Set结构》文章中,我们说过ES6中新增的Set结构类似于数组,但是没有重复值。所以我们就可以利用他的这个特性来实现数组去重的操作。 使用Array.from方法 首先将数组转换成Set类型去除重复值,然后使用Array.from将它转回成数组。 var arr = [1, 4, 3, 3, 2, 2, 3]; var newAr ... 阅读全文 »

barben 6个月前 (04-03) 260浏览 0评论 2个赞

代码笔记

ES6数组扩展:实现并集,交集和差集

ES6数组扩展:实现并集,交集和差集
继,写上一篇文章《理解ES6中的Set结构》的最后,在归纳总结知识点的时候,正好看见了一个使用【ES6数组的扩展】中的相关知识,实现“求两个集合的并集,交集和差集”的方法。 很简单,实现方法如下: let a = new Set([1, 2, 3]); let b = new Set([4, 3, 2]); // 并集 let union = ne ... 阅读全文 »

barben 6个月前 (04-02) 231浏览 0评论 3个赞

代码笔记

理解ES6中的Set结构

理解ES6中的Set结构
Set是什么? ES6新增了一种数据结构叫做Set。它类似于数组,但是它本身没有重复值。 new Set() 的参数可以是什么? 1.数组 2.类似于数组的对象 比如DOM操作返回的NodeList集合,以及函数内部的arguments对象。 // NodeList对象 document.querySelectorAll('p'); // argu ... 阅读全文 »

barben 6个月前 (04-02) 257浏览 2评论 3个赞

代码笔记

vue返回上一页会跳出本站?没有上一页怎么跳转到首页?

vue返回上一页会跳出本站?没有上一页怎么跳转到首页?
今天做手机端左上角回退按钮的时候,解锁了一个很绝望的操作: 如果我在其他页面直接输入地址访问我的项目后,在项目中点击回退,又会直接跳回那个网页。 这和浏览器的回退功能有什么区别!!!手机端网站不都是如果没有上一页就会跳回首页吗??? // 使用vue-router的回退方法go和back都会出现这种情况 this.$router.go(-1); this ... 阅读全文 »

barben 7个月前 (03-13) 641浏览 1评论 5个赞

代码笔记

vue移动端自适应适配

vue移动端自适应适配
这是鼠年来的第一篇文章! 也是刚开始远程上班,强制度假后拿到的第一个任务是完成微信公众号手机端项目的开发! 话不多说,vue走起来! 一、安装lib-flexible插件 【lib-flexible】移动端弹性布局适配解决方案。用于设置rem的基准值,插件会自动对html根元素进行font-size的设定,默认会设置成屏幕宽度的十分之一。 打个比方:如果当前 ... 阅读全文 »

barben 7个月前 (03-12) 421浏览 0评论 8个赞